Output 538e94260bcc46813addf7c1d1060e1e0cbae93bfc43e72a2c3648ff2ba2eb81:1

value
671753030
script pubkey
OP_0 OP_PUSHBYTES_20 eb5f268dbac8754ca15488ac7f6fa2f7b69fcb01
address
ltc1qad0jdrd6ep65eg253zk87maz77mfljcpaxf4z4
transaction
538e94260bcc46813addf7c1d1060e1e0cbae93bfc43e72a2c3648ff2ba2eb81
spent
true